那曲檬骨新材料有限公司

電子發(fā)燒友App

硬聲App

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示
創(chuàng)作
電子發(fā)燒友網(wǎng)>電子資料下載>可編程邏輯>EDA-教程>PCB設(shè)計(jì)規(guī)則>LabVIEW創(chuàng)建DLL

LabVIEW創(chuàng)建DLL

2017-12-04 | rar | 0.4 MB | 次下載 | 1積分

資料介紹

 1、LabVIEW也可以創(chuàng)建DLL
  2、調(diào)用規(guī)范說明:C調(diào)用規(guī)范時(shí),調(diào)用方負(fù)責(zé)清空堆棧。使用標(biāo)準(zhǔn)調(diào)用規(guī)范時(shí),被調(diào)用函數(shù)負(fù)責(zé)清空堆棧。
  所以要確認(rèn)您選擇了和DLL相同的調(diào)用規(guī)范
  3、調(diào)用庫函數(shù)節(jié)點(diǎn)(CLF)中線程模式:在UI線程中運(yùn)行(Run in UIThread)模式;在任意線程中運(yùn)行(Reentrant)模式。
  Runin UI Thread表示在用戶界面線程中調(diào)用,DLL的執(zhí)行期將等到用戶界面線程執(zhí)行DLL的導(dǎo)出函數(shù)調(diào)用時(shí)才開始;Reentrant表示允許多個(gè)線程同時(shí)調(diào)用這個(gè)DLL.
  4、線程模式的選擇原則:
  如果DLL為線程安全———簡單地說,就是編制DLL過程中,充分考慮了線程保護(hù)的同步機(jī)制,如使用臨界區(qū)、互斥、信號量等,那么可以選用Reentrant方式,這將有助于提高DLL調(diào)用的性能;如果你不確定DLL是否為線程安全,選Run in UI Thread.
  5、以下是LabVIEW Help中有關(guān)線程模式選擇原則的說明:
  線程——控制“調(diào)用庫函數(shù)節(jié)點(diǎn)”繼續(xù)在VI當(dāng)前執(zhí)行的線程執(zhí)行或轉(zhuǎn)向用戶界面線程。默認(rèn)狀態(tài)為在UI線程中運(yùn)行。
  在UI線程中運(yùn)行——指定“調(diào)用庫函數(shù)節(jié)點(diǎn)”必須在用戶界面線程中運(yùn)行。LabVIEW生成的共享庫在UI線程中運(yùn)行時(shí),如通過在程序框圖中指定路徑動態(tài)加載該共享庫,可導(dǎo)致LabVIEW掛起。
  在任意線程中運(yùn)行——指定“調(diào)用庫函數(shù)節(jié)點(diǎn)”繼續(xù)在VI當(dāng)前執(zhí)行的線程上運(yùn)行。必須確保多個(gè)線程可同時(shí)調(diào)用函數(shù)。
  注:對LabVIEW生成的共享庫的調(diào)用必須指定為在任意線程中運(yùn)行。如配置“調(diào)用庫函數(shù)節(jié)點(diǎn)”調(diào)用LabVIEW生成的共享庫并指定在UI線程中運(yùn)行,LabVIEW將可能掛起并請求重新啟動系統(tǒng)。
  6、綜上所述:LabVIEWDLL具有足夠的可以讓多個(gè)線程調(diào)用的安全性。可以放心的以“在任意線程中運(yùn)行”模式運(yùn)行LabVIEW.如果以“在UI線程中運(yùn)行”模式運(yùn)行,如果動態(tài)加載DLL路徑會導(dǎo)致程序掛起。
  7、Labview編寫的dll還有一個(gè)優(yōu)點(diǎn):調(diào)用時(shí)不需要為輸入參數(shù)的類型發(fā)愁,他是自動加載。
  有關(guān)labviewdll與labview數(shù)據(jù)類型的對照以后在慢慢研究。
?
下載該資料的人也在下載 下載該資料的人還在閱讀
更多 >

評論

查看更多

下載排行

本周

  1. 1電子電路原理第七版PDF電子教材免費(fèi)下載
  2. 0.00 MB  |  1497次下載  |  免費(fèi)
  3. 2TC358743XBG評估板參考手冊
  4. 1.36 MB  |  330次下載  |  免費(fèi)
  5. 3單片機(jī)典型實(shí)例介紹
  6. 18.19 MB  |  103次下載  |  1 積分
  7. 4S7-200PLC編程實(shí)例詳細(xì)資料
  8. 1.17 MB  |  28次下載  |  1 積分
  9. 5筆記本電腦主板的元件識別和講解說明
  10. 4.28 MB  |  18次下載  |  4 積分
  11. 6開關(guān)電源原理及各功能電路詳解
  12. 0.38 MB  |  15次下載  |  免費(fèi)
  13. 79天練會電子電路識圖
  14. 5.91 MB  |  6次下載  |  免費(fèi)
  15. 8100W短波放大電路圖
  16. 0.05 MB  |  4次下載  |  3 積分

本月

  1. 1OrCAD10.5下載OrCAD10.5中文版軟件
  2. 0.00 MB  |  234314次下載  |  免費(fèi)
  3. 2PADS 9.0 2009最新版 -下載
  4. 0.00 MB  |  66304次下載  |  免費(fèi)
  5. 3protel99下載protel99軟件下載(中文版)
  6. 0.00 MB  |  51209次下載  |  免費(fèi)
  7. 4LabView 8.0 專業(yè)版下載 (3CD完整版)
  8. 0.00 MB  |  51043次下載  |  免費(fèi)
  9. 5555集成電路應(yīng)用800例(新編版)
  10. 0.00 MB  |  33564次下載  |  免費(fèi)
  11. 6接口電路圖大全
  12. 未知  |  30321次下載  |  免費(fèi)
  13. 7Multisim 10下載Multisim 10 中文版
  14. 0.00 MB  |  28588次下載  |  免費(fèi)
  15. 8開關(guān)電源設(shè)計(jì)實(shí)例指南
  16. 未知  |  21540次下載  |  免費(fèi)

總榜

  1. 1matlab軟件下載入口
  2. 未知  |  935054次下載  |  免費(fèi)
  3. 2protel99se軟件下載(可英文版轉(zhuǎn)中文版)
  4. 78.1 MB  |  537794次下載  |  免費(fèi)
  5. 3MATLAB 7.1 下載 (含軟件介紹)
  6. 未知  |  420026次下載  |  免費(fèi)
  7. 4OrCAD10.5下載OrCAD10.5中文版軟件
  8. 0.00 MB  |  234314次下載  |  免費(fèi)
  9. 5Altium DXP2002下載入口
  10. 未知  |  233046次下載  |  免費(fèi)
  11. 6電路仿真軟件multisim 10.0免費(fèi)下載
  12. 340992  |  191183次下載  |  免費(fèi)
  13. 7十天學(xué)會AVR單片機(jī)與C語言視頻教程 下載
  14. 158M  |  183278次下載  |  免費(fèi)
  15. 8proe5.0野火版下載(中文版免費(fèi)下載)
  16. 未知  |  138039次下載  |  免費(fèi)
淘金盈赌场有假吗| 网络百家乐官网金海岸破解软件 | 百家乐投注平台信誉排名| 六合彩开奖直播| 先锋百家乐官网的玩法技巧和规则| 百家乐有送体验金| 百博亚洲| 网络百家乐的破解| 佳豪娱乐| 百家乐出千技巧| 豪门国际娱乐网| 澳门百家乐加盟| 娱乐城棋牌| 波音百家乐网上娱乐| 白水县| 百家乐是哪个国家| 优博平台网址| 百家乐出千技巧| 永发娱乐城| 百家乐博彩平台| 百家乐官网机器二手| 百家乐赌场代理合作| 马牌百家乐官网现金网| 牌九百家乐的玩法技巧和规则| 百家乐官网21点德州扑克| 威尼斯人娱乐城会员开户| 打百家乐官网最好办法| 大发888娱乐场 注册| 百家乐官网博彩公| 龙博娱乐城| 百家乐赌场高手| 缅甸百家乐官网网络赌博解谜 | 百家乐官网网站可信吗| 莆田棋牌游戏下载| 网上百家乐可靠| 菲律宾百家乐官网娱乐网| 百家乐专打方法| 乐天百家乐官网的玩法技巧和规则| 老虎机| 百家乐博彩通| 百家乐官网最佳投注办法|